What is the main seasoning on the salmon filet?

Explanation:
The primary seasoning on the salmon filet at Texas Roadhouse is lemon pepper butter. This seasoning enhances the natural flavor of the salmon, providing a zesty and buttery taste that complements the fish beautifully. Lemon pepper butter not only adds richness but also a refreshing citrus brightness, making it a popular choice for seafood dishes. By focusing on this specific seasoning, the dish appeals to patrons looking for a savory yet light option on the menu. The buttery texture and lemony flavor work synergistically with the flaky, tender salmon, resulting in a delightful dining experience.
